Not many people are aware of this, but the slow cooker is really good at making desserts. Cakes and other sweets are made with little effort in this wondrous kitchen appliance, but most importantly is how well it can make fondue. And when we say fondue, we mean CHOCOLATE fondue.
If you haven't been making chocolate fondue in your slow cooker, you have seriously been missing out. Not only is this appliance the perfect fondue pot substitute -- almost better than the real thing -- but the recipe is just so simple and the end result is just so good. We're big fans of the recipe by Honey And Birch because she sneaks caramel and raspberry in with chocolate in her slow cooker (and uses pound cake, strawberries and marshmallows for dipping -- yum!).
